Transaction 87e161c32c511bfb9cc329ed570bebed262d7e445a0c516c4aa6618ef6162548
1 Input
1 Output
-
87e161c32c511bfb9cc329ed570bebed262d7e445a0c516c4aa6618ef6162548:0
- value
- 122179419
- script pubkey
- OP_0 OP_PUSHBYTES_20 a5cab7289f78d6de8e130f4997438a82015d75bf
- address
- bc1q5h9tw2yl0rtdarsnpayewsu2sgq46adlyxktyw